Short answer: to rent a car in Turkey you must be at least 21 years old, hold a category B licence for at least 1 year and present a credit card in your own name. Mid-size cars require 23 years of age and 2 years of licence, upper-class cars 25 years and 3 years. Visitors from abroad also need a passport and an international driving permit.
The requirement is not a single number; it rises with the class of car you rent. These are the conditions Otofilorent applies:
| Car class | Minimum age | Minimum licence period |
|---|---|---|
| Economy | 21 | 1 year |
| Mid-size | 23 | 2 years |
| Upper class | 25 | 3 years |
Age and licence period are checked together: a 24-year-old driver with a 1-year licence cannot rent a mid-size car but can rent an economy car. The licence period is counted from the issue date on the document.
Yes. If you are 21 or older and your licence was issued at least 1 year ago, you can rent an economy car. With a licence younger than 1 year no class is available. Two years of licence is the threshold for mid-size cars, not for economy.

The card covers items that may arise during the rental: traffic fines, motorway tolls, extensions and damage. That is why it must be in the renter's own name; renting with someone else's credit card is not possible. Cash, virtual cards, supplementary cards and promissory notes are not accepted.
The deposit is charged at the start of the rental and refunded to the same card at the end, less any item not included in the booking such as missing fuel, damage or a fine. Depending on the bank, the refund appears within 3 to 5 working days.
If another person will drive the car, they are added to the contract as an additional driver. The additional driver must meet the same age and licence conditions and their licence is recorded on the contract. The additional driver service costs 140 TL per day; it can be added during the rental as well, but since the contract changes you need to contact the pick-up point or 0850 305 00 45.
The minimum period is 24 hours for daily rentals and 30 days for monthly rentals; even if you return the car the same day, one day is charged. There is a 60-minute grace period on return. Daily rentals include 400 km a day and rentals of 15 days or more 3,800 km per contract; excess mileage is charged at 4 TL per km including VAT and can vary by vehicle group. Your documents are entered on the contract, the deposit is charged to your card and the car is handed over with a full tank; if it is not returned at the same level, a fuel charge and a service fee apply. Every car has an HGS toll tag; toll charges are billed to the card on the contract after the rental. Always ask for a copy of your contract.
